Historical Overview of Technology in Education
The integration of technology into education has undergone a profound transformation over the last several decades. Traditional teaching methods predominantly relied on direct interaction between teachers and students, utilizing books, chalkboards, and overhead projectors as primary tools. However, as the late 20th century approached, the emergence of computers began to revolutionize the educational landscape. Schools gradually adopted computer labs, allowing students to familiarize themselves with key software applications and databases, which laid the foundation for a technology-integrated learning environment.
The introduction of the internet in the 1990s marked a pivotal milestone in the history of educational technology. Educators started to recognize the potential of online resources to supplement classroom instruction. Access to a wealth of information became possible, enabling students to conduct research beyond the limitations of their physical libraries. This shift not only encouraged independent learning but also necessitated the development of critical thinking and information literacy skills among students.
Following the internet revolution, the emergence of online learning platforms and digital resources further transformed educational practices. E-learning environments began to provide diverse learning opportunities, catering to different styles and preferences. The flexibility of online courses allowed learners to study at their own pace, which was especially beneficial for adult education and lifelong learners. Interactive multimedia resources also enhanced engagement, promoting a more dynamic learning experience.
In the 21st century, advancements such as smartphones and educational apps have made learning more accessible than ever before. The proliferation of digital tools has fostered an environment in which technology facilitates collaboration and communication among students and educators. As technology continues to evolve, the push towards integrating artificial intelligence, virtual reality, and adaptive learning is expected to redefine educational practices. This historical overview underscores the significant milestones that have shaped technology in education, highlighting a continuous drive towards enhanced pedagogical methods for future generations.
Contemporary Tools and Resources
In the 21st century, the integration of technology in education has transformed traditional learning environments into dynamic and interactive spaces. Various contemporary tools and resources, such as interactive whiteboards, learning management systems (LMS), and educational applications, play a pivotal role in enhancing the learning experience for both students and educators.
Interactive whiteboards, for example, provide an engaging platform that allows educators to present information visually and interactively. These boards enable teachers to share multimedia content, annotate directly on the display, and facilitate group activities, thereby promoting collaborative learning. Such interactivity attracts students’ attention and encourages participation, leading to a more effective learning process.
Learning management systems (LMS) have emerged as essential resources in the educational landscape. These platforms support the delivery of course content, facilitate the tracking of student progress, and encourage communication between students and instructors. By using an LMS, educators can create a structured online environment that accommodates diverse learning styles and paces. Furthermore, the ability to provide immediate feedback through quizzes and assignments reinforces learning and helps students understand material clearly.
Moreover, educational apps have become increasingly popular, offering a wide range of learning opportunities outside the traditional classroom setting. These applications often include gamified learning experiences that motivate students to engage with the subject matter actively. With the prevalence of smartphones and tablets, educational apps provide convenient access to resources, allowing learners to explore concepts at their own pace while reinforcing classroom instruction.
The use of contemporary technological tools significantly enhances the overall educational experience, thus preparing students for an ever-evolving digital world. By leveraging these resources, educators can create a vibrant and effective learning environment that meets the needs of today’s learners.

Personalized Learning Through Technology
In the contemporary educational landscape, technology plays a pivotal role in fostering personalized learning experiences that cater to the diverse needs and preferences of individual students. The integration of adaptive learning software and data analytics has transformed traditional teaching methodologies, allowing educators to tailor lesson plans based on each student’s unique performance and learning style. This approach addresses the challenges of one-size-fits-all education by delivering customized content that can help students progress at their own pace.
Adaptive learning technologies utilize algorithms to assess a student’s skills and competencies in real time. This enables the development of personalized learning pathways, ensuring that each learner engages with material that is appropriate for their level of understanding. For instance, if a student excels in a particular subject, the software can present more advanced concepts, while offering additional support and resources in areas where they may be struggling. This targeted instruction not only enhances knowledge retention but also fosters student confidence and motivation.
Moreover, data analytics provide educators with valuable insights into student performance and engagement. By analyzing patterns and trends in academic data, teachers can identify strengths and weaknesses among their students, thereby facilitating informed decisions about instructional strategies. With these insights, educators can create more effective learning experiences tailored to the individual requirements of each student, promoting a more inclusive and supportive educational environment.
In conclusion, the advent of technology in education has revolutionized the way personalized learning is approached. Adaptive learning software and data analytics empower educators to deliver customized lessons that enhance student engagement and success. As technology continues to advance, the potential for further personalization in education will likely expand, solidifying its importance in the 21st-century learning experience.

Challenges and Concerns Related to Educational Technology
The integration of technology into education has transformed the learning landscape, offering unprecedented opportunities for engagement and access to information. However, it also brings forth challenges and concerns that warrant careful consideration. One significant issue is digital distraction; students may find it difficult to focus on learning due to the availability of distracting online content. Social media, gaming, and other digital platforms can detract attention from educational tasks, potentially hindering academic performance. To address this concern, educators can implement structured guidelines for technology use in classrooms, encouraging students to develop self-discipline and time management skills.
Privacy concerns are another critical aspect associated with educational technology. As schools adopt digital tools, they often collect vast amounts of personal data from students and parents. This data can be vulnerable to breaches, leading to unauthorized access and misuse. Educational institutions must prioritize data security measures and ensure compliance with regulations such as the Family Educational Rights and Privacy Act (FERPA). Furthermore, it is essential to educate students about online privacy, promoting digital literacy to empower them in navigating their digital footprints.
A significant challenge lies in the digital divide, which affects students from varying socio-economic backgrounds. While technology has the potential to democratize access to education, not all students have equal opportunities to benefit from it. Disparities in access to devices and reliable internet connections can exacerbate existing inequalities, limiting some students’ ability to engage fully with educational technology. As a possible solution, schools and policymakers should collaborate with community organizations to provide resources such as subsidized internet access and technology grants, ensuring all students have the tools needed for a successful educational experience.
Future Trends in Educational Technology
The landscape of education is undergoing a significant transformation, spurred by rapid advancements in technology. As we look to the future, several emerging trends are poised to redefine the educational experience, with artificial intelligence (AI), virtual reality (VR), and augmented reality (AR) at the forefront. These technologies are not merely enhancements; they represent a fundamental shift in how educators and learners interact with content, each other, and the learning environment.
Artificial intelligence is anticipated to play a crucial role in personalizing education. AI algorithms can analyze student performance, preferences, and learning styles to create tailored instructional materials. This level of customization enables educators to deliver more effective teaching strategies, helping students grasp complex concepts by reinforcing their strengths and addressing their weaknesses. Furthermore, AI-powered tools can provide real-time feedback, allowing for adaptive learning pathways that evolve with each student’s progression.
Virtual reality is another technology set to revolutionize education by immersing students in environments that enhance understanding and retention. VR allows learners to engage with materials in a three-dimensional space, providing simulations of real-world scenarios that would otherwise be impossible to replicate in a traditional classroom. For instance, medical students can practice surgical procedures in a virtual environment, thereby honing their skills before engaging with real patients. Such experiences greatly enrich learning and foster deep understanding.
Similarly, augmented reality can enhance learning by overlaying digital information onto the physical world. This technology promotes interactive and experiential learning, allowing students to visualize complex data and concepts. For example, in science classes, AR can bring diagrams to life, illuminating concepts like anatomy or chemistry in a way that static images cannot. Together, these technologies pave the way for a more engaging, effective, and inclusive educational framework, promising substantial benefits in the 21st century.
